CONTINUED FOCUS ON
SUSTAINABLE PROCUREMENT
Ev
Eco-friendly plush in the gift shop at Twycross Zoo - Adam Kay
Sustainable procurement is a key part of our commitment to conservation,
ethical responsibility, and environmental stewardship. As a zoo dedicated
to protecting endangered species and inspiring people to care for the
natural world, it is essential that the products we sell re昀氀ect these same values. Our procurement
approach prioritises environmentally responsible materials, such as recycled, recyclable, and sustainably
sourced resources. Wherever possible, we work with suppliers who minimise packaging, reduce carbon
emissions, and use renewable or responsibly managed materials. This helps lower our environmental
footprint while supporting more sustainable production methods.
Ethical sourcing is equally important. We aim to partner with suppliers who demonstrate fair labour
practices, safe working conditions, and transparent supply chains. By choosing ethically produced
merchandise, the gift shop supports communities and businesses that share our commitment to
social responsibility. We also focus on product longevity and educational value, selecting items
that are durable, reusable, and aligned with conservation messaging. This reduces waste and
encourages visitors to make thoughtful purchasing choices that extend beyond their visit. Through
sustainable procurement, our retail outlets help to reinforce the zoo’s wider conservation mission,
ensuring that customer purchases contribute positively to people, wildlife, and the planet.
